How Our Foundation Leak Water Removal Service Works
Our team follows a proven process to ensure that your foundation leak water removal is done right the first time. We start by assessing the extent of the damage and developing a customized plan to extract the water and dry out the affected area. Our process includes:
Step 1: Assessment and Planning
Our team will assess the damage and find out the best course of action to extract the water and dry out the affected area. We’ll identify any potential safety hazards and develop a plan to mitigate them.
Step 2: Water Extraction
We’ll use advanced equipment, including pumps and vacuums, to extract the standing water from your foundation. Our team will work efficiently to reduce downtime and get your home back to normal as quickly as possible.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
After the water is extracted, our team will use specialized equipment to dry out the affected area and reduce humidity levels. This helps prevent further damage and promotes a healthy environment for your family.
Step 4: Repair and Restoration
Once the area is dry, our team will assess any necessary repairs to ensure your foundation is stable and secure. We’ll work with you to develop a plan to restore your home to its original condition.

Warning Signs You Need Foundation Leak Water Removal
Ignoring warning signs can lead to costly repairs and even structural damage. Keep an eye out for these common signs that you need foundation leak water removal: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Strong, unpleasant odors can show moisture buildup in your foundation. Don’t ignore these smells, they can be a sign of a larger issue.
Water Stains on Your Ceiling or Walls
Water stains can be a sign of a leak in your foundation. If left unchecked, these stains can lead to costly repairs and even structural damage.
Warped or Buckled Flooring
Warped or buckled flooring can show that your foundation is shifting or settling. This can be a sign of a more serious issue that needs immediate attention.
Cracks in Your Foundation
Cracks in your foundation can be a sign of structural damage or water damage. Don’t ignore these cracks, they can be a sign of a larger issue.
Water Pooling Around Your Home
Water pooling around your home can show that your foundation is not draining properly. This can lead to costly repairs and even structural damage.
Unusual Sounds or Sights
Unusual sounds or sights, such as creaking or shifting, can show that your foundation is experiencing stress or damage.

Foundation Leak Water Removal Cost in Saxapahaw, NC
The cost of foundation leak water removal can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Saxapahaw, NC. Our estimates are based on the extent of the damage and the necessary equipment and labor to complete the job. Here are some typical price ranges for our services: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ed |
| Repair and Restoration |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and materials needed |
| Foundation Leak Water Removal | $2,000 – $10,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ment and labor needed |
| Emergency Response | $100 – $500 | Time of day, severity of damage, and equipment needed |
